St. Ann's Home/School Association is a parent-based organization that was formed to support the activities of the school in the areas of academics and curriculum, religion, performing arts, and teacher support. In addition, this organization is responsible for numerous social and fundraising activities. All parents of our school students are members.

The Executive Board is known as the Quality Circle and is comprised of 14 members including our principal. The Quality Circle meets on the second Wednesday of each month at 7 p.m. Quality Circle members run approximately 12 fundraisers each year in order to contribute $25,000 to the school. Last year, 2005-06, St. Ann's Home/School Association surpassed that total. They also coordinate volunteer and grade parent activities, fund educational programs at least twice a year for the student body, and provide helpwhenever needed. General Home/School meetings are held twice a year as a forum for parent information and discussions about our school.
